With five distinct geographic areas, Otago offers employment opportunities across a wider range than perhaps any other area in New Zealand. 

Dunedin and Otago University are one of the country's premier education centres. Central Otago has stone fruit, dairy, beef and annual crops, and some of New Zealand's most iconic wineries - and some of our most famous scenery and ski fields. 

Home to an estimated 4.7 per cent of the national population, Otago provided 5.1 per cent of national employment and 4.4 per cent of national GDP (year ended June 2018).

[Source: Statistics New Zealand data, 2018].

A highly seasonal activity calendar with both winter and summer peaks means a wide choice of seasonal work in this region. 

From various horticultural and agricultural opportunities mostly through Spring, Summer and autumn, the summer and winter tourism peaks create huge staff demands in the Ski industry and activity and adventure tourism - and hospitality all year round. 

Travellers on a Working holiday visa can move easily from summer to winter work, with the ability to travel and return multiple times.

Volunteering

Volunteering is a great way to gain work experience, meet new people, learn about your community, and improve your English skills.

Volunteering Otago and Volunteering Central match volunteers looking for volunteering roles with organisations looking for specific skills.
